13 Example Sentences Showcasing the Meaning of 'Ultraconservative'

The ultraconservative politician consistently voted against progressive policies in the legislature.

Despite societal shifts, the ultraconservative family maintained age-old customs and rituals.

The ultraconservative religious group resisted adapting to modern worship practices.

The professor's ultraconservative interpretation of literature sparked debates in the academic community.

The ultraconservative stance on environmental regulations raised concerns among conservationists.

The historical figure was known for his ultraconservative views on government and governance.

In the realm of technology, the ultraconservative mindset hindered progress and digital advancements.

Despite societal changes, the ultraconservative remained steadfast in preserving traditional cultural norms.

As a parent, she struggled to find common ground with the ultraconservative teacher who resisted inclusive curriculum updates.

Despite the changing dynamics of the workplace, the ultraconservative manager clung to outdated hierarchical structures.

The ultraconservative's views on gender roles clashed with the evolving perspectives in the feminist movement.

The ultraconservative's opposition to environmental policies sparked debates on sustainable practices.

In the family reunion, the ultraconservative elder disapproved of the unconventional lifestyle choices made by younger members.
